Trillium Health Resources is a leading specialty care manager (LME/MCO) for individuals with serious behavioral health, intellectual/developmental disabilities, and traumatic brain injury in North Carolina. The organization is committed to investing in the health and well-being of the communities it serves, providing services such as preventive health screenings, crisis intervention, and tailored care management. Trillium focuses on enhancing access to mental health and substance use services for its members and ensuring support for vulnerable populations.

📋 Description

• Develop, implement, and maintain governance frameworks across the Power Platform ecosystem. • Administer and support Power Platform environments, including Power Apps. • Design and deliver hands-on application solutions, including automation workflows and data architecture. • Maintain a comprehensive understanding of broader platform capabilities. • Design, build, and deploy scalable solutions using Power Pages, Power Apps, Power Automate, and Dataverse.

🎯 Requirements

• Associate’s degree and a minimum of six (6) years of experience in any of the following areas: • Experience developing solutions using Microsoft Power Platform. • Experience designing and implementing data models, relational structures, and business logic within Microsoft Dataverse and Microsoft SQL Server environments. • Experience developing and customizing applications using Power Fx. • Experience working with Power Platform environments, including administration, configuration, and security roles. • Experience designing and supporting enterprise-scale solutions. • Experience participating in full software development lifecycle (SDLC), including analysis, design, development, testing, deployment, and maintenance. • Experience supporting governance, security, and compliance requirements in enterprise Power Platform deployments. • Applicable certification(s) may be substituted to equivalent degree and experience requirements; • OR Equivalent combination of education/experience. • Two-year degrees require certification. • Must have a valid driver’s license. • Must reside within the United States.

🏖️ Benefits

• Health Insurance with no premium for employee coverage • Flexible Spending Accounts • 24 days of Paid Time Off (PTO) plus 12 paid holidays in your first year • NC Local Government Retirement Pension (defined-benefit plan) • 401k with 5% employer match and immediate vesting •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) qualifying employer • Quarterly stipend for remote work supplies
